Livestock:
* Cattle: Cows, steers, bulls, calves
* Pigs: Sows, boars, piglets
* Sheep: Ewes, rams, lambs
* Horses: Mares, stallions, colts, fillies
* Goats: Does, bucks, kids
* Chickens: Hens, roosters, chicks
* Ducks: Drakes, ducklings
* Turkeys: Toms, hens, poults
* Geese: Ganders, goslings
Other Farm Animals:
* Rabbits: Bucks, does, kits
* Guinea pigs: Boars, sows, pups
* Alpacas and llamas: Used for their fleece
* Donkeys: Used for transportation or as guard animals
* Bees: For honey production
* Fish: Raised in ponds for food
* Worms: Used for composting
Speciality Animals:
* Ostriches: Raised for their meat, feathers, and eggs
* Emus: Raised for their meat, feathers, and oil
* Camels: Used for transportation and milk production
* Water buffalo: Used for milk, meat, and transportation
* Buffalo: Used for milk, meat, and transportation
This is not an exhaustive list, and there are many other animals that could potentially be found on a farm depending on the specific location and type of farming.
